  1. Structure of this movement
    Sonata Form
  2. Number of bars in the coda
    70
  3. Start of the codetta
    b102
  4. Key at b86
    Bm
  5. Melodic device used at the transition.
    Diminution
  6. Intervallic feature of the countersubject
    Major 3rd
  7. Interrupted cadence at this point
    Start of S2b
  8. 2md subject
    b54
  9. Initial key of the development
    A major
  10. Key at 287
    Dm
  11. Term applicable to the 2nd subject.
    Monothematic
  12. Dim 7th harmony
    b133
  13. Motif y
    Scalic, descending quavers
  14. Where is a cycle of 5ths progression?
    b167-174
  15. b276
    Woodwind solo section
  16. Start of S2b
    b84
  17. 2 minims
    Motif x
  18. Features of motif z
    Repetition, semitone movement
  19. Chord used at the start of the Coda.
    Secondary V
  20. Last key of the development
    F#minor
  21. Interval that links it to 1st movement
    Perfect 5th
  22. Flattened submediant chord in A
    b47
  23. Key at b127/8
    Em
  24. Chord used b96
    Half diminished chord
